Biden lied for over 50 years about his alleged civil rights record. No, he did not engage in desegregating movie theaters and restaurants. No, he was not arrested attempting to visit an imprisoned Nelson Mandela during apartheid South Africa. No, he was not “raised in the black church.” If being a “racist” is bad, where does one rank lying about not being one?
For decades, Biden, elected to the Senate in 1972, bragged about his ability to “get things done” with the segregationists in his party. Biden opposed court-ordered busing — as did many blacks and whites — to achieve integration. But note how Biden, at a 1977 Senate Judiciary Committee hearing, framed his opposition: “Unless we do something about this, my children are going to grow up in a jungle, the jungle being a racial jungle with tensions having built so high that it is going to explode at some point.”
In 2010, Biden called Sen. Robert Byrd, a former Exalted Cyclops member in the Ku Klux Klan who had recently died, “one of my mentors” and said, “the Senate is a lesser place for his going.” About his working relationship with another Southern Democrat racist, Biden said: “I was in a caucus with (Mississippi Sen.) James O. Eastland. He never called me ‘boy,’ he always called me ‘son.'”

It wasn’t until 2019, during his third campaign for president, that Biden apologized for touting his good graces with his party’s racist senators.
As for Trump, the caller referred to the consent decree the Trump Organization agreed to in 1975 — when Trump was in his 20s — with the Civil Rights Division of the Department of Justice over allegations of refusing to rent to black would-be renters. The decree did not admit liability, but the Trump Organization — then headed by Trump’s father — agreed to change practices. In his 1987 book “The Art of the Deal,” Trump said, “What we didn’t do was rent to welfare cases, white or black.”
Over 20 years after the consent decree, the Rev. Jesse Jackson praised Trump in a 1998 Rainbow Push Coalition event as a “friend” who supported “the under-served communities.” Jackson said, “When we opened this Wall Street project … (Trump) gave us space at 40 Wall Street, which was to make a statement about our having a presence there.”
The following year, at another coalition event, Jackson said to Trump, “We need your building skills, your gusto … for the people on Wall Street to represent diversity.”
